directions

  • Combine first 3 ingredients in a shallow dish.
  • Dredge oysters in flour mixture.
  • Wrap each oyster with a bacon piece, and secure with a wooden pick.
  • Pour peanut oil to 1 inch deep in a cast iron skillet or dutch oven.
  • Heat to 350 degrees.
  • Fry oysters in batches 2 1/2 to 3 minutes or until bacon is cooked.
  • Drain on paper towels and serve immediatly.
